L'adresse IP 159.65.208.62 est localisée dans le pays United States, la position géographique est estimée à la ville de New York située dans la région New York. L'ip fait partie d'un bloc de 65536 adresses allant de 159.65.0.0 à 159.65.255.255 attribué à la même société.